Route Kolomya — Pyatykhatky

  • Distance between stations: 1105 km
  • The fastest train No. 262Л completes the route in 16 hr 6 min
  • The slowest train No. 116Л completes the route in 17 hr 29 min
  • The total number of trains between stations Kolomya and Pyatykhatky: 3
  • The first train No. 156Л departs from station Kolomya at 13:29:00 and arrives at station Pyatykhatky at 06:10:00
  • The last train No. 262Л departs from station Kolomya at 18:19:00 and arrives at station Pyatykhatky at 10:25:00
  • Thus, trains run in this direction within the interval from 13:29:00 to 18:19:00
